Gabrielle Bertrand (May 15, 1923 – September 10, 1999) was a Canadian politician. Born Gabrielle Giroux in Sweetsburg , Quebec (now Cowansville), the daughter of Louis-Arthur Giroux and Juliette Bolduc, she married Jean-Jacques Bertrand in 1944, the future Union Nationale Premier of Quebec from 1968 to 1970.

A single-player remake, Dragon Quest X Offline, was released in Japan in 2022 and later throughout Asia. Dragon Quest X is set in the world of Astoltia, with the player character being initially human before an attack by Nelgel the Netherlord which he forces their soul into the body of another race. By 1996, the first sixteen anime films up until Dragon Ball Z: Wrath of the Dragon (1995) had sold 50 million tickets and grossed over ¥40 billion ($501 million) at the Japanese box office, making it the highest-grossing anime film series up until then, in addition to selling over 500,000 home video units in Japan.
